Sorry to hear that. There should be a reason in the mail. Let us know when you get it and we can advise.
There are other secured cards who are almost guaranteed but terms and fees are usually worse. But you may have to start there. I got turned down for USBank secured card when I started rebuild and had to get a an OpenSky to build enough history to get a Captial One secured card.

Is there anyone close to you that will add you as an authorized user to their card? Preferably one with some age to it, low utilization and good history of payments.
That would boost your score a bit and make it easier to get approved.
